  The character I have planned (and I have him pretty much mapped out now barring approval) is an ex-corperate scientist, currently on the run from Kagura and Shiroko-Tsuhi after he destroyed a project he was working on for them. Both groups want him alive to finish the project (still working on the details but currently thinking a revolutionary organic super computer, skynet style) but also view him as dangerous and unstable, which he is. At the time of Jinsei's invasion Issac was in The Zone, undergoing some rather illegal genetic treatments, that were supposed to include the replacement of his arm (lost in the destruction of the facilities where he worked). Unfortunatly when the it all went to hell the techs scarpered and he woke up several months late with the body of someone in their early twenties (he was really 58 at that point), but which is rapidly burning out, and still missing his arm. 
   
  He is currently driven to prevent the recreation of his project, ideally in some perminent way so they wont just start again once he is dead (probably no more than 10 years off at the time of the game, if that). Upon fixing up a rudimentery cybernetic arm he dug himself out of the ruins of the Zone lab, then hacked various corperate networks. He eventually found that both of the above companies have restarted the project in locations in/around Hong Kong, so here he is trying to stop them.
